Prices are in Australian Dollars.

From
To
Tue. 11/8
Tue. 18/8
Any month
Compare vs Cheapflights |
From
To
Leaving on
Tue. 11/8
Time
Anytime
From
To
Leaving on
Depart
Time
Anytime
From
To
Leaving on
Depart
Time
Anytime
From
To
Leaving on
Depart
Time
Anytime
From
To
Leaving on
Depart
Time
Anytime
From
To
Leaving on
Depart
Time
Anytime

We work with more than 300 partners to bring you better travel deals

Return
Economy
Tue. 11/8
Tue. 18/8
From
#smartAirportField( "origin${leg}", $options['origin'], $options['originCode'], "#string('FROM_TO_INPUT_PLACEHOLDER_FFD')", "origin$leg", "origincode$leg" ) #nearbyAirportField("nearbyOriginCheck$leg", $nearbyO, false "$!options['origin']")
To
#smartAirportField( "destination${leg}", $options['destination'], $options['destinationCode'], "#string('FROM_TO_INPUT_PLACEHOLDER_FFD')", "destination${leg}", "destinationcode${leg}" ) #nearbyAirportField("nearbyDestinationCheck${leg}", $nearbyD, false, "$!options['destination']")
Leaving on
Tue. 11/8
Time
Anytime
From
#smartAirportField( "origin${leg}", $options['origin'], $options['originCode'], "#string('FROM_TO_INPUT_PLACEHOLDER_FFD')", "origin$leg", "origincode$leg" ) #nearbyAirportField("nearbyOriginCheck$leg", $nearbyO, false "$!options['origin']")
To
#smartAirportField( "destination${leg}", $options['destination'], $options['destinationCode'], "#string('FROM_TO_INPUT_PLACEHOLDER_FFD')", "destination${leg}", "destinationcode${leg}" ) #nearbyAirportField("nearbyDestinationCheck${leg}", $nearbyD, false, "$!options['destination']")
Leaving on
Depart
Time
Anytime
#removeLegButton($self.id("removeLeg$leg"))
From
#smartAirportField( "origin${leg}", $options['origin'], $options['originCode'], "#string('FROM_TO_INPUT_PLACEHOLDER_FFD')", "origin$leg", "origincode$leg" ) #nearbyAirportField("nearbyOriginCheck$leg", $nearbyO, false "$!options['origin']")
To
#smartAirportField( "destination${leg}", $options['destination'], $options['destinationCode'], "#string('FROM_TO_INPUT_PLACEHOLDER_FFD')", "destination${leg}", "destinationcode${leg}" ) #nearbyAirportField("nearbyDestinationCheck${leg}", $nearbyD, false, "$!options['destination']")
Leaving on
Depart
Time
Anytime
#removeLegButton($self.id("removeLeg$leg"))
From
#smartAirportField( "origin${leg}", $options['origin'], $options['originCode'], "#string('FROM_TO_INPUT_PLACEHOLDER_FFD')", "origin$leg", "origincode$leg" ) #nearbyAirportField("nearbyOriginCheck$leg", $nearbyO, false "$!options['origin']")
To
#smartAirportField( "destination${leg}", $options['destination'], $options['destinationCode'], "#string('FROM_TO_INPUT_PLACEHOLDER_FFD')", "destination${leg}", "destinationcode${leg}" ) #nearbyAirportField("nearbyDestinationCheck${leg}", $nearbyD, false, "$!options['destination']")
Leaving on
Depart
Time
Anytime
#removeLegButton($self.id("removeLeg$leg"))
From
#smartAirportField( "origin${leg}", $options['origin'], $options['originCode'], "#string('FROM_TO_INPUT_PLACEHOLDER_FFD')", "origin$leg", "origincode$leg" ) #nearbyAirportField("nearbyOriginCheck$leg", $nearbyO, false "$!options['origin']")
To
#smartAirportField( "destination${leg}", $options['destination'], $options['destinationCode'], "#string('FROM_TO_INPUT_PLACEHOLDER_FFD')", "destination${leg}", "destinationcode${leg}" ) #nearbyAirportField("nearbyDestinationCheck${leg}", $nearbyD, false, "$!options['destination']")
Leaving on
Depart
Time
Anytime
#removeLegButton($self.id("removeLeg$leg"))
From
#smartAirportField( "origin${leg}", $options['origin'], $options['originCode'], "#string('FROM_TO_INPUT_PLACEHOLDER_FFD')", "origin$leg", "origincode$leg" ) #nearbyAirportField("nearbyOriginCheck$leg", $nearbyO, false "$!options['origin']")
To
#smartAirportField( "destination${leg}", $options['destination'], $options['destinationCode'], "#string('FROM_TO_INPUT_PLACEHOLDER_FFD')", "destination${leg}", "destinationcode${leg}" ) #nearbyAirportField("nearbyDestinationCheck${leg}", $nearbyD, false, "$!options['destination']")
Leaving on
Depart
Time
Anytime
#removeLegButton($self.id("removeLeg$leg"))
#infantInLapWarning('multiRightOfTravelers')
Home Cheap flights to Europe

Cheap Flights to Europe

Popular in December High demand for flights, 10% potential price rise
Cheapest in October Best time to find cheap flights, 4% potential price drop
Average price $1,320 Average for round-trip flights in August 2020
Round-trip from $1,306 From Melbourne to London
One-way from $515 One-way flight from Melbourne to London
Flight route prices based on searches on Cheapflights within the last 3 days, monthly prices based on aggregated historical data.

Cheapest prices for Europe flights by month

January
$1,168
February
$1,119
March
$1,136
April
$1,250
May
$1,164
June
$1,256
July
$1,359
August
$1,297
September
$1,356
October
$1,124
November
$1,136
December
$1,473
At the present moment the cheapest month to fly to Europe is currently February; with December being the most expensive. Prices will vary depending on multiple factors such as booking in advance, airline and departure airports and times.

When is the best time to fly to Europe?

Choose a month below to see average flight price and weather conditions.
MEL - LON
Price
$1,119 - $2,038
LON
Temperature
9 - 23 °C
LON
Rainfall
35 - 71 mm

Europe is a year round holiday destination with 50 or so countries offering incredibly diverse landscapes, experiences and attractions for travellers from Australia.

Peak season

Summer (June to August) is peak season for booking cheap flights to Europe and is an ideal time to visit if you have children or have set times when you can holiday. Expect sunny weather, warm temperatures, long days, and for the most part, lots of other holidaymakers. Finding cheap deals on flights, accommodation and tours are more difficult in peak season, so to ensure you get the cheapest flights to Europe book well in advance. If you’re flexible with dates, then visit busy places early or late in the season to avoid the crowds. July and August can see cities empty out of locals, France and Italy especially, but this shouldn’t affect your sightseeing. Some destinations are best visited in peak season, such as the UK and Scandinavia, when the weather is optimal.

Shoulder season

The shoulder seasons (April through to mid-June and September through to October) also see an influx of tourists arriving on flights to Europe. It’s generally a less hectic season but as southern Europe cools off, this makes for more comfortable weather for sightseeing so it can be busy. If you’re after greenery then visit the Mediterranean in spring, while hikers planning on Alpine hiking should book flight tickets for autumn.

Off Season

The tourists taper off after October, and so do the prices with more cheap flights to Europe available. Although you’re contending with colder weather, travelling to Europe in the off season (November through March) can be a big saving and there are more options for accommodation and fewer queues.

When is the best time to book a flight to Europe?

Start thinking about booking early bird flights to Europe up to six months beforehand if you’re travelling during peak or shoulder season. Consider flying into one city and returning from another to save time and money on additional travel. The off season is when you’ll get the cheapest flights to Europe, and midweek bookings are generally cheaper than weekends.

Which day is cheapest to fly to Europe?

The cheapest day to fly to Europe is usually Tuesday. At the moment, Saturday is the most expensive.

What time of day is cheapest to fly to Europe?

To get the best value, try booking a flight in the afternoon when visiting Europe. Generally the prices will increase for flights in the evening as these tend to have higher demand.

How long is the flight to Europe?

Flights from Sydney to Europe – 22 hrs 50 mins

Flights from Melbourne to Europe – 22 hrs 15 mins

Flights from Brisbane to Europe – 23 hrs 15 mins

Flights from Perth to Europe – 18 hrs 30 mins

Which airlines operate flights to Europe?

Most flights to Europe from Australia have at least one stopover, with a break in Asia or the Middle East. This is a highly competitive route, so you shouldn’t have any trouble finding a wide range of airlines offering flights to Europe. Some of the budget airlines include: China Southern and Etihad Airways, while traditionally higher priced airlines such as Singapore, Emirates and Qantas have also joined the price war.

Back to top

Home Cheap flights to Europe
  • Return
  • One-way
  • Economy
  • Premium Economy
  • Business
  • First